Tetra Tech is hiring a Clinical Nurse Consultant

Responsibilities

  • Senior nursing leader accountable for advancing safe, evidence-based Patient Blood Management (PBM) across St Vincent’s Hospital Sydney.
  • Provide expert clinical consultancy to promote PBM best practice, ensure compliance with NSQHS Standard 7, and lead quality improvement, policy development, and hospital-wide education initiatives.
  • Drive the ongoing advancement of clinical practice through leadership, research translation, and implementation of evidence-informed care.
  • Lead the development and delivery of specialty education programs and contribute to strategic and operational planning for the clinical service.
  • Collaborate with key stakeholders—including Nurse Unit Managers, Clinical Educators, Clinical Consultants, Nursing Education, the Transfusion Laboratory, and Haematologists—to support integrated, high-quality patient care.

Requirements

  • Currently registered as a Registered Nurse (Division 1) with the Australian Health Professionals Regulation Agency.
  • Minimum 5 years full time equivalent post registration experience, with at least 3 years full time equivalent experience in haematology, transfusion practice, perioperative care or critical care.
  • Approved postgraduate nursing qualification relevant to the field in which you are appointed or such other qualification or experience deemed appropriate by St Vincent’s Hospital, Sydney.
  • Demonstrated expert clinical knowledge of Patient Blood Management (PBM) principles and transfusion practice, aligned with national PBM guidelines.
  • Demonstrated experience in research, audit, or quality‑improvement in transfusion or Patient Blood Management.
